L&T Hydrocarbon Engineering bags order of Rs 5,000 crore from ONGC

Larsen & Tourbo Hydrocarbon Engineering (LTHE) on Thursday said it has bagged an order worth up to Rs 5,000 crore from state run Oil & Natural Gas Corporation (ONGC).

The contract is for their new living quarter (LQ) & revamp at ‘NQ Complex’ (NLRNC-RT2) Project.

However, the company has not provide the exact value of the contract, but as per its project classification, the value of a large order ranges between Rs 2,500 crore and Rs 5,000 crore. —MONEYCONTROL

About Company

The company is a a wholly-owned subsidiary of Larsen & Toubro.

It has comprehensive range of offerings include upstream, midstream and downstream segments supported by technologically advanced solutions at every phase of the project.

About Contact

The contract involves engineering, procurement, construction, iInstallation and commissioning of a new living quarter platform, ‘NQL Platform’ with 120 men capacity, bridge (with intermediate support) to existing ‘NQO Complex’ and major revamping / replacement of existing process systems / facilities at ‘NQ Complex’ in ONGC’s Mumbai High Asset on the West Coast of India.

Comment from L&T

Subramanian Sarma, MD & CEO, “We have been delivering several large and mega projects for ONGC over the past decade.

Our world-class fabrication facilities at Hazira (West Coast) and Kattupalli (East Coast) enable us to maximize the local content, entirely supporting the Government’s AatmaNirbhar Bharat Policy.”
